Super Yacht of the Week: 2 LADIES

Looking for the ultimate mix of design, luxury and unrivalled sea-faring credentials on your Spring Break charter in the British Virgin Islands? Look no further than the stunning 2 LADIES, a gorgeous 46 metre creation from the Rossi Navi shipyard offering volumes normally only found on yachts 50 metres or above. Her offerings don’t stop with volume – 2 LADIES also offers 6 cabins, accommodating 12 guests in harmonious luxury. She also has two owner’s suites, cleverly using space on the bridge deck in order to give two couples the pleasure of having a beautifully equipped master cabin with study areas and lounging space for relaxing and unwinding after a day underneath the Caribbean sun.

Enjoy Your Classic Yacht Charter in Mallorca!

The continuing star of the Mediterranean has got to be the island of Mallorca. With sunshine from April to October, glistening turquoise waters, over 200 miles of stunning coastline and hundreds of beaches and coves only accessible by sea, it is no wonder that people flock to the island year after year. There is no better way to discover the beauty of Mallorca than by sea aboard a stunning classic yacht.
